With all the buzz surrounding Budna, we hit the streets of downtown Albert Street today to hear what Belizeans had to say about the video of his abduction. Opinions were split, some believe there’s too much hype around Budna, others insist his abduction was wrong, while a few say he got exactly what he deserved. Here’s what they had to say.

“The process they went through was not right. I guess it doesn’t matter if you’re a convict, it doesn’t matter if you’re a fugitive. If you have done a crime in another country and you return back to your host country, there are protocols that can be arranged to have you either taken back to the country, right, but not in that manner that it was done. All right. There’s an extrajudicial law. There’s Interpol, there’s the ambassadorial level, there’s a consulate section level. There are many, many, many avenues open that you can utilize to deal with an issue like that. No, I’m not taking part for Budna, because Budna apparently already is an alleged, I don’t think it’s alleged anymore because it has, he has been proven to be guilty in Guatemala. We are a democratic system. We have laws in place. We have provisions that regards every human identity as somebody important. That is the entire story behind it. I think it was wrong the way it has been done. Now, who were against, I mean, who were backing it up or who are behind it? I don’t know. We leave that for the legal system. But I know we have a legal system, we have a judicial system that is so far so good in comparison to other countries. So, we just hope that justice reigns and let, listen to me very carefully, let the cap fits whom it belongs to.”
